Most Popular Washington Schools for a Doctorate in Curriculum & Instruction
Our analysis found University of Washington - Seattle Campus to be the most popular school for curriculum and instruction students who want to pursue a doctor’s degree in Washington. Located in the large city of Seattle, UW Seattle is a public college with a very large student population.

A rank of #2 on this year’s list means Washington State University is a great place for curriculum and instruction students working on their doctor’s degree. Wazzu is a very large public school located in the distant town of Pullman.
